STM32 - hodiny, JTAG

Jan Waclawek konfera na efton.sk
Pondělí Červen 30 11:03:16 CEST 2014


>1) U externich hodin je v datasheetu uvedeno, ze minimalni externi kmitocet 
>hodin je 1 MHz. Plati nejake obdobne omezeni i na nejake vnitni hodiny. 

The AHB clock frequency must be at least 25 MHz when the Ethernet is used.

To guarantee a correct operation for the USB OTG FS peripheral, the AHB
frequency should
be higher than 14.2 MHz.

To guarantee a correct operation for the USB OTG HS peripheral, the AHB
frequency
should be higher than 30 MHz.



>Z duvodu 
>nizke spotreby bych rad pouzil velmi pomale hodiny a AHB prescaler nastavil na 
>512. Kdyz si s tim hraji v SM32CubeMX, tak mi to hlasi chybu, ze kmitocet AHB 
>musi byt vyssi jak 14.2 MHz, coz se mi ale moc nezda.

Pravdepodobne dovod je v tej podmienke pre USB FS.

Inak, divim sa, ze sa tym paskvilom vobec zapodievate. Ale to som uz asi
spomenul.


>Kdyz to ale vyzkousim, tak po zvyseni prescaleru se mi odpoji ST-LINK s chybou 
>pripojeni, coz by ale take mohlo byt prilis nizkou rychlosti jadra vzhledem k 
>rychlosti JTAGu. Jsou hodiny JTAGu a jadra nejak vzajemne zavisle?

Urcite tam nejake vazby su, ale podla mojho nicim nepodlozeneho nazoru ste
jednoducho narazili na jeden z viacerych nedostatkov firmwaru ST-Linku.



>2) Je nutne k SWD mit zapojeny i reset? V dokumentaci jsem zatim nasel, ze to 
>neni nutne, avsak bez nej mi pripojeni nefunguje.


Nie, ale ovladaci software to musi podporovat a musi byt o tom upovedomeny.


wek



Další informace o konferenci Hw-list